
Hurns has managed just one limited practice since injuring his ankle in Week 10, so the fact that he's on the field Wednesday is an encouraging sign. It's not clear how much Hurns will do during the session, but the Jaguars will provide an official update on his status afterward. While Hurns could return to action in Week 16, fellow wideout Marqise Lee (ankle) may not be able to go due to an injury of his own, so it remains to be seen who the Jaguars' primary wide receivers will be Sunday when they square off against the 49ers.
